Do I need hearing aids? Signs of hearing loss

No one wants to admit that they didn’t hear part of the conversation. Take a look through some of our signs you might be in need of hearing aid equipment.

  • Changes in your behaviour, such as complaining that people are mumbling or frequently asking people to repeat what they’ve said.
  • Turning your volume up higher than other people for television or radio.
  • Having difficulty understanding conversations in a group.
  • Having trouble understanding when you cannot see the person’s face.
  • Straining to hear conversations.
  • Having trouble hearing on the telephone.
  • Some people can clearly hear lower pitched sounds such as ‘o’, ‘ah’, ‘k’, ‘u’ sounds but have trouble hearing sounds such as ‘s’, ‘f’, ‘th’, ‘z’.
